We have been busy busy! Christmas in Michigan, celebrating Ellie's dohl- korean first birthday, and then her real birthday party. It's crazy that she is already one. We celebrated her dohl at my parents' house. She wore a hanbok and Ryan and I wore ours from our wedding. She grabbed a pencil so they say she will be very smart and may be a professor. Ryan and I were wishing she would grab the money but... no such luck. hahaha!
